Newly Elected French Prez Wants Hybrid Limo



Last week’s French Presidential elections saw the incumbent, Nicolas Sarkozy, deposed in favor of his socialist competitor Francois Hollande. Among the many perks Hollande will soon enjoy is his choice of presidential limos. Hollande has named the Citroen DS5 diesel-hybrid as his preferred limo, a choice we can only applaud.
When Barack Obama became President of the United States, it was widely theorized that he would also rock a hybrid limousine. Alas, he instead went with a truck badged as a Cadillac, a heavily armored beast that tends to bottom out if not properly driven. Hollande’s choice of the DS5 diesel-hybrid is a much more practical and plebeian choice of vehicles. Then again, President Sarkozy was known for being driven around in his limo with the windows down as French photojournalists chased him down on motorcycles and scooters. There is obviously less of a concern for safety in France as far as the President is concerned.
The diesel-electric Citroen that will be Hollande’s “limo” utilizes a diesel engine and small motor to power the rear wheels. It can reportedly get between 24 and 34 mpg, depending on how it is driven, which is rather respectable for a small SUV. Diesel-hybrids are the best of both worlds, and hopefully U.S. automakers will catch on to the potential for excellent fuel economy out of such setups soon.

Ferrari Confirms Hybrid Is In The Works


Is this a sign of the end-times? Ferrari, perrenial maker of fast and exotic sports cars, has finally caved to international pressure as governments the world over crack down on carbon emissions. The noble Italian carmaker has confirmed reports that it will be building a mass-produced (at least for Ferrari) hybrid vehicle utilizing the same KERS flywheel technology it uses in Formula 1.

KERS, or Kinetic Energy Recovery System, has become popular in various motorsports as a way to provide a significant power boost for passing. The systems are heavy and expensive, but not meeting carbon standards will cost Ferrari even more money as governments will levy heavy fines against any automaker whose cars are not up to snuff. Ferrari has been a leader in curbing its emissions…but only because they gave off so many emissions in the first black.

Up until now, Ferrari has been pretty anti-hybrid for production cars, though they have shown off some hybrid concept cars in recent years. But the reality of the world is catching up, and the reality is that hybrid cars don’t have to be boring. Porsche is doing a fine job of marketing hybrid sports cars, including one they plan on charging almost $800,000 for. Porsche hybrid sales are skyrocketing, and while Ferrari is doing fine, hybrid and electric cars are gaining traction among the wealthy and elite. Ferrari no doubt wants a slice of that green car sales pie.

No details have emerged on what shape the hybrid Ferrari will take, but it will add another awesome dimension to Ferrari’s lineup if you ask me. First endurance run for the Toyota TS030 HYBRID

Toyota Racing completed its first long-distance endurance test of the TS030 Hybrid during a three-day session at Paul Ricard in France. In just its second full test, and its third time on track including a roll-out, the TS030 HYBRID tackled a 30-hour endurance run.

Sébastien Buemi, in his first test as an official Toyota Racing driver, started the marathon session, followed by his team-mate in car #8 at Le Mans, Hiroaki Ishiura. Car #7 team-mates Alex Wurz, Nicolas Lapierre and Kazuki Nakajima also took turns behind the wheel of the Toyota TS030 HYBRID. The test ended with Toyota Racing having achieved its primary goal of completing a significant number of laps to evaluate the car over very long distances.

Toyota Racing will now concentrate on preparing and updated package for the Six Hours of Spa-Francorchamps, its first race of the 2012 FIA World Endurance Championship season. The next tests are scheduled for April.

This was the first time we have run the Toyota HYBRID System - Racing over such a long test session so we never expected a trouble-free week and we did experience a few issues, but nothing major. Thanks to a large amount of data and the detailed feedback of all the drivers, we have a lot of information about how the THS-R powertrain behaves. We have been able to use this already to refine our systems and before the next tests we will work more on some of the issues raised. We have achieved our primary goals for this test and I am happy with how it has gone.

—Hisatake Murata, Hybrid Project Leader

ABI Research forecasts $47B market in 2020 for battery modules for hybrid and electric vehicles

ABI Research projects that the battery module market for hybrid and electric vehicles will grow from about $5 billion in 2010 to $47 billion in 2020, representing a CAGR of 25% over 10 years.

Continued demand for cleaner, more efficient vehicles, led by governments dealing with goals to cut emissions, means that financial incentives will be around for a long time, according to ABI. The recharging infrastructure is also developing rapidly in urban areas, which are being targeted as prime regions for electric vehicle adoption.

As well as the production vehicles that went on sale in 2011, announcements from all the major manufacturers make it clear that this segment will have much more competition in the next couple of years. Also, some existing hybrid vehicles will be fitted with larger batteries to improve their electric-only range.

—principal analyst David Alexander

Alternative technologies such as hydraulic hybrid drive, ultracapacitors, and flywheel energy storage continue development and testing in niche applications, but it seems that the battery-electric solution will be the recipient of the majority of the production investment during the forecast period, according to the study.

ABI Research’s new study, “Electric and Hybrid-Electric Vehicle Components,” provides an analysis of global market trends, cost and technical evaluations of the major sub-systems, and discussion of existing product announcements. System volume and value forecasts for installations are provided globally, by region, through 2020.
